Hello,
for a user space nfs-daemon it would be helpful to get the inode generation
numbers. However it seems the fstat() from the glibc doesn't support this,
but refering to some google search fstat() from some (not all) other unixes
does.
Does anyone know how to read those numbers from userspace with linux?
